Interviewed Oct 2011 in Freeport, TX (took 3 months)
In July 2011 I applied online and had a phone interview in August. I followed up every couple of weeks on the status of my application. Then in October 2011, I was invited to come to Midland, MI for a face to face interview. The interview was behavioral based questions (S.T.A.R. model)
The interview process I have to say was negative because even though the hiring manager already knew that I held several jobs prior, I was rejected because of this. I asked myself, then why go through this interview process in the first place.
Also, one of the interviewers had never heard of the term AOP (annual operating plan).

Interviewed Mar 2010 in Freeport, TX (took a day)
First contact was through the phone for a short interview with human resources. They asked generic information about your skills, background, previous employers etc. Then, I was contacted by the supervisor for the position I was applying for to tell me they selected me for an in-person interview. A date was set up and I was given a person to contact to arrange for travel and hotel expenses to be covered. It was indicated to me that I needed to give a 1 hour seminar and would be interviewed by a range of different people with a wide range of different backgrounds.
The day of the interview I was picked up at the hotel and brought to the interview location. After arriving, I met with a person from Human Resources and the supervisor for the position to discuss how the interview will proceed and discussed the scedule for the interview. There was a 1 hour seminar, 5 group interviews with two employees interviewing me (one of which was done remotely with two people on the phone at a different site) that were 30 min each, and a 1 hour interview with the two supervisors directly above the position. In the 30 minute interviews, I was interviewed by other people currently in the same position I was applying for, people below the position in technician roles, technical people in another group that I would be interfacing with, and supervisors.
The questions I was asked were generally split into four categories: Technical Knowledge about the job I was applying for, technical knowledge about past experience and my seminar topic, scenario qeustions designed to test how well I work on my feet, and "HR" questions about teamwork, leadership, conflict resolution, and integrity. The HR questions were fairly generic versions of what you can find online such as "Tell me about a time that you had a conflict with a coworker and how it was resolved?", "Do you prefer to work in teams or on your own?", "Give an example of a time that you exhibited leadership in a role" etc.
After the interview it was about 2 weeks before an offer was made.

Interviewed Feb 2011 in Freeport, TX (took a day)
The interview last about 4o minutes. It was a 3 people panel. They rotated questions, and also gave a piece of paper with the interview questions in case you wanted to read along. They were very serious, they were not mean, but they had their poker face on, and showed no interest or disgust. If you get to the panel interview I would really focus on your interpersona skills and safety.

Interviewed Jul 2010 in Freeport, TX (took a day)
I applied online and two months later, the group manager emailed me first and then called me to set up an onsite interview. At the interview day, the group manager brought me in a conference room and I talked to one lady and one guy abroad over phone. They asked questions regarding my research experience and interests. Then I was brought to a meeting room and did a technical presentation for one hour. People asked questions. After that, I talked to another research leader. She asked me about the experience on my resume. After that, I had a lunch interview with a research leader, R&D director and the group manager. They asked me why I chose xxx university, what's my extracurricular activity, etc. Mostly behavior questions. After lunch, I was brought to the scientist's office and had an interview with the group manager and the scientist for that group. The scientist asked some technical questions. Finally, I was brought to another person in another department, who has cooperation with the group I was interviewing with. She asked me about the innovation, initiative thing. After that, I was sent to airport.
It was a long day. Just be confident and get prepared, especially the achievements you completed before.
